## Query planner regression

After the v14 upgrade, the Lattermill planner sometimes picks sequential scans on the orders table. Symptom: p99 latency spikes on report queries. Mitigation: pin the old plan via hints, then re-run ANALYZE on affected tables. Do not disable the planner cache globally — it made things worse last time. If pinning fails, roll back planner settings to the known-good baseline. That baseline configuration is as follows.

deployment values, yageg-hahig:
WENAEL_HOST=wenael.tolvaqlabs.internal
WENAEL_PORT=4000

### Rebalancer API — PedalShift

`POST /v2/rebalance/plan` accepts a station snapshot and returns truck routes ranked by dock deficit. Plans expire after 10 minutes; reviewers should verify callers handle 410 responses. Rate limit: 60 plans/hour per depot. All calls route through the Grellport internal gateway, which rejects unauthenticated requests outright. For local review builds, the gateway accepts the shared staging key shown below.

app token of hawif-kafof = kto15_B3AN0KfpZRy4TLc

Hey Brann — passing this one to you for the evening shift. The notarised deed for the Oakhurst property came back from Selwick Notaries this afternoon; it's in the rigid document envelope on the secure shelf, red seal intact. Do not fold it or stack anything on top. A courier from Pelham Express is collecting it first thing tomorrow, signature required both ways. The instruction for the courier hand-over is just below:

drop instructions, bahif-bahip: the norax feniel courier leaves the drumir kaseth rusir ledger at gate 1983 under passcode 849948

Handover — string extraction script

For the release manager: the Lexfold extraction script now runs in CI on every merge, pulling translatable strings into the catalog automatically. No more manual runs before cut. Duplicates are deduped by key; collisions fail the build loudly. If a release is blocked on missing strings, rerun the extract job, don't edit catalogs by hand. The script runs with these configuration values:

service settings:
[oliix]
port = 4000
region = west-3
host = oliix.norvaworks.internal
timeout_ms = 3000
retries = 2